1) Product Images from "Design of a new multiplex PCR assay for rice pathogenic bacteria detection and its application to infer disease incidence and detect co-infection in rice fields in Burkina Faso"
Article Title: Design of a new multiplex PCR assay for rice pathogenic bacteria detection and its application to infer disease incidence and detect co-infection in rice fields in Burkina Faso
Journal: PLoS ONE
doi: 10.1371/journal.pone.0232115

Figure Legend Snippet: Sensitivity of the newly described multiplex PCR method compared to the corresponding simplex PCR for each of the targeted bacterial taxon. Every reaction was performed with six samples of corresponding control bacteria at different concentrations. Lane 1: 1 ng/μl, lane 2: 0.5 ng/μl, lane 3: 0.1 ng/μl, lane 4: 0.05 ng/μl and lane 5: 0.01ng/μl, lane 6: water control. a-b: P . fuscovaginae strain UBP735, c-d: B . glumae strain NCPPB 3923, e-f: Sphingomonas strain V1-2, g-h: X . oryzae pv. oryzae strain BAI10, i-j: Pantoea strain ARC10. a, c, e, g, i: simplex PCR with only one primer pair in each case. b, d, f, h, j: multiplex PCR including the five primer pairs.

Figure Legend Snippet: Detection of the five bacterial taxa using the newly described multiplex PCR protocol. L: molecular size marker, 100 bp DNA ladder ready to load, Solis Biodyne, Pfs : P . fuscovaginae strain UBP735, Bg : B . glumae strain NCPPB 3923, Sph : Sphingomonas strain V1-2, Xoc : X . oryzae pv. oryzicola strain BAI10, Pan : Pantoea strain ARC10, Mix: Equal amounts of all five DNA samples.
